Class
Foam::wallDependentModel
Description
A class which provides on-demand creation and caching of wall distance and
wall normal fields for use by multiple models.
SourceFiles
wallDependentModel.C
\*---------------------------------------------------------------------------*/
#ifndef wallDependentModel_H
#define wallDependentModel_H
#include "fvMesh.H"
#include "volFields.H"
// *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
namespace Foam
{
/*---------------------------------------------------------------------------*\
Class wallDependentModel Declaration
\*---------------------------------------------------------------------------*/
class wallDependentModel
{
// Private data
//- Reference to the mesh
const fvMesh& mesh_;
// Private Member Functions
//- Disallow default bitwise copy construct
wallDependentModel(const wallDependentModel&);
//- Disallow default bitwise assignment
void operator=(const wallDependentModel&);
public:
// Constructors
//- Construct from a mesh
wallDependentModel(const fvMesh& mesh);
//- Destructor
virtual ~wallDependentModel();
// Member Functions
// Return the wall distance, creating and storing it if necessary
const volScalarField& yWall() const;
// Return the wall normal, creating and storing it if necessary
const volVectorField& nWall() const;
};
// *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
} // End namespace Foam
// *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* * //
#endif
